AI Summary
-
Authorizes any town of any size not in a metropolitan county to conduct mail balloting at municipal, county, or state elections with no polling place other than the auditor or clerk's office.
-
Authorizes cities with fewer than 400 registered voters on June 1 of an election year and not located in a metropolitan county to conduct mail balloting under the same conditions.
-
Allows the governing body to apply to the county auditor for permission to conduct mail balloting and permits municipalities to designate precincts with fewer than 100 registered voters for mail balloting subject to county auditor approval.
-
Permits voted ballots to be returned in person to any location designated by the county auditor or municipal clerk.
-
Effective January 1, 2024, and applies to all elections conducted on or after that date.
